Model
number: F71 Code name: G-Cannon Unit type: attack use mobile suit Manufacturer: Anaheim Electronics (based on a design
by Strategic Naval Research Institute) Operator: Earth Federation Forces Rollout: April UC 0115 Accommodation: pilot only, in panoramic monitor/linear seat
cockpit in torso Dimensions: head height 14.3 meters Weight: empty 8.7 metric tons; max gross 23.1 metric tons Armor materials: gundarium alloy/ceramic composite Powerplant: Minovsky type ultracompact fusion reactor,
output rated at 3350 kW Propulsion: rocket thrusters: 2 x 28740 kg, 2 x 16790 kg;
vernier thrusters/apogee motors: 50 Performance: maximum thruster acceleration 3.86 G Equipment and design features: sensors, range unknown Fixed armaments: 2 x vulcan gun, fire-linked, mounted in
head; 2 x 4-barrel 130mm machine cannon, fire-linked, mounted
on backpack over shoulders; 2 x 2-barrel beam gun, mounted in
forearms; 2 x beam saber, recharge rack/storage location unknown,
hand-carried in use Optional hand armaments: beam rifle, powered by rechargeable
energy cap
Technical
and Historical Notes
The F71
G-Cannon, developed by the Earth Federation Forces' Strategic Naval
Research Institute and manufactured by Anaheim Electronics,
was introduced in the early UC 0120s and was considered both
a distant descendant of the RX-77
Guncannon series used during the One Year War and a mass-production
version of the SNRI's F90S Gundam
F90 Support Type recently developed as part of the "Formula
Project." The G-Cannon's primary armament was the pair of large
130mm machine cannons on its shoulders. While intended to be
used as a fire support unit, the machine cannons could be removed,
leaving the G-Cannon still well-armed enough with vulcan guns,
beam guns, and beam sabers, and thus able to maneuver and operate
as a good general purpose/close combat unit. When the Crossbone
Vanguard force began to conquer Frontier Side in UC 0123, several
G-Cannons were among the deployed Federation Forces that fought
in vain to repel the invasion.
